    Abstract:

    Reliable sealing structure is the key to use the reverse circulation drilling technology for large-diameter reverse circulation DTH and is also the design point of large-diameter reverse circulation DTH. The sealing structure of existing large-diameter reverse circulation DTH is designed on basis of BHA body structure. A double sealing method at bottom and entrance of drilling hole is proposed in this paper, based on which as design principle, φ710/311mm cluster reverse circulation DTH and entrance sealing device were developed for reaming, the field test was made matching with φ127/70mm double-wall drilling tool, continuous reverse circulation effect was realized, the average ROP was 2.1m/h which was 2.6 times of the ROP of roller bit used in the same hole. The test results show that the double sealing method at bottom and entrance of drilling hole is feasible and it is worthy to be popularized.
